well now i have the good old 1.3s running im bored with it already
so plan is as follows:-
C16SE head, intake manifold, injection systen
C14SE injectors, 4-1 exhaust manifold
1.7DT low blow turbo set to run 5psi
Renault 5GT Turbo intercooler
i have to decide if to use the 1.3 or the 1.6 cam, i have the open/close degrees of the 1.3 but not the 1.6,
so im setting up a test bed with both cam housings/cams linked by a timing belt so i can compare both cams using a guage,
my question is do i want a cam that opens sooner/later or stays open longer/more lift etc
ant one have an idea?

Not too much duration, you don't want any overlap as the turbo will blow straight through the engine. Nowt wrong with a bit of lift though _________________
